Animals/Feelings/Rorty: we attribute feelings to babies and attractive animals. Not, however, to ugly spiders, which we do not regard with sentimentality. It is important that sentences be expressed with a suitable face.
I 212f
Sensation/Animals/Rorty: no one cares whether koalas have the same experiences of red, but there is no difference whether a koala bear is in pain. Pork are significantly better in intelligence tests than koalas, but they do not suffer in the right way. Cf. >Animals/P.
